commonResponse

The commonResponse object allows to obtain general information about an operation.

The attributes containing a value in the response are:

Table 1. The commonResponse object
commonResponse Format

responseCode

See chapter Managing application errors.

First attribute to be analyzed regardless of the operation.

  • The value 0 indicates that the operation is successfully completed.
  • A value different from 0 involves an analysis of the responseCodeDetails attribute. It specifies the origin of the error.
n..2
responseCodeDetail

Information about the error if the responseCode attribute is not 0.

For more information, see chapter Managing application errors.

string
shopId

Shop ID

n8
paymentSource

Transaction source. The possible values are:

  • EC for e-commerce.
  • MOTO for a MOTO order.
  • CC for a call center.
  • OTHER for another sales channel.
string (enum)
submissionDate

Transaction date and UTC time in W3C format (e.g.: 2016-07-16T19:20:00Z).

dateTime ans..40
contractNumber

Number of the merchant acceptance agreement.

string
paymentToken

Token.

string

The transactionStatusLabel attribute value is not set for this operation.